In a new development this week, Coinbase (COIN), the largest publicly traded cryptocurrency exchange in the United States, announced its decision to relocate its headquarters from Delaware to Texas. The relocation was earlier confirmed in a regulatory filing, revealing that a majority of the company’s stockholders supported the decision to reincorporate in Texas. Coinbase’s Texas Relocation The exchange’s chief legal officer, Paul Grewal, took to social media platform X (formerly Twitter) to highlight that Coinbase is not alone in this transition, stating, “We surely won’t be the last.” He emphasized that the trend reflects a reversion to a free market economy in both regulation and judicial review. Competition between states, Grewal argued, fosters a healthy environment for businesses and innovators pursuing ambitious goals. He praised Texas’s corporate legal framework for its “efficiency, predictability, and fairness,” asserting that these qualities make it an ideal home for the company’s incorporation. Grewal reaffirmed Coinbase’s commitment to enhancing economic freedom through the development of the on-chain economy, noting that this move is aligned with that mission. Texas has increasingly become an attractive destination for US corporations seeking a favorable business climate, characterized by advantageous tax regulations, lighter oversight, and new laws that establish specialized business courts. Over recent years, several companies have opted to move their legal headquarters out of Delaware, a phenomenon some have termed “Dexit.” Other firms, such as Trump Media & Technology, have chosen to relocate to states like Florida, while others have incorporated in Nevada. CLO Praises Texas For Business Stability Grewal, in a recent article for the Wall Street Journal, pointed out that Delaware has historically been known for its “reliable” court outcomes and respect for corporate board decisions. However, he noted a trend of unpredictable results from Delaware’s Chancery Court in recent years. Although state legislators have attempted to address these inconsistencies, Grewal believes the efforts have not sufficed for businesses seeking stability. He underscored Texas’s promise of efficiency and predictability, highlighting the state’s new Business Court system as a vital factor in creating an inviting legal landscape for companies. Coinbase’s announcement comes at a busy time, as the exchange also revealed this week the launch of a new platform designed to allow retail investors to buy digital tokens before they are officially listed on the exchange. In another significant development, a Coinbase spokesperson confirmed that the exchange has officially halted its acquisition discussions with UK-based stablecoin startup BVNK. The decision to end negotiations follows Coinbase securing exclusive negotiation rights with BVNK after going through a competitive bidding process.
